Trending Materials for 2025 and Beyond
As the industry shifts toward electrification and sustainability, demand is rising for materials that are:
- Lightweight yet durable (e.g., PP compounds, ABS, AES)
- Heat- and chemical-resistant for EV battery enclosures and powertrain components
- Recyclable or bio-based to support circular economy goals
- Noise- and vibration-dampening for quieter EV cabins (Hushlloy)
